It depends. On mine, they had to break the bottom teeth to get them out. It wasn't that bad. Just make sure and not dislodge the clots and you will be fine. It took me only a few days to get better. They will tell you no using straws, no pop, no suckers, etc. Follow their advice and you'll be fine.
